Female genital mutilation, also known as female genital cutting or female circumcision, refers to the practice of altering or removing female genital organs for non-medical reasons. The effects of female genital mutilation include physical, psychological, and sexual consequences.

Physically, female genital mutilation can lead to severe pain, infection, and long-term health problems such as urinary and menstrual problems. Additionally, it can cause complications during childbirth, leading to increased maternal and infant morbidity and mortality rates.

Psychologically, female genital mutilation can cause trauma, anxiety, and depression. It can also negatively impact a girl's self-esteem, sexuality, and body image.

Sexually, female genital mutilation can interfere with sexual pleasure and result in pain and difficulty during intercourse. It can also lead to complications such as vaginal dryness and reduction in sexual satisfaction.

In conclusion, female genital mutilation has numerous harmful effects, both physical and psychological. It is important to raise awareness about this practice and work towards its eradication.
